Arts Collaborative Medford presents another Sound Bath & Meditation session hosted by Hendrik Gideonse of Down By Riverside. A sound bath is a performance of sound or music that is intended to relax, to spiritually heal, and to create a meditative state. For this month’s session, Hendrik has a new friction mallet and two new rollers to use along with a gong and singing bowls, which will expand the soundscape quite a bit. Often the sounds are long, deep sustained tones and harmonic resonances that happen higher above droning fundamental tones. The sound serves as a focal point for meditation. Instead of trying to focus on nothing or on the breath, the participant concentrates on the sound as it changes and develops.
